Overview

RES is looking for a Systems Administrator with 3-5 years of experience based out of one of our office locations in Orlando, FL, Athens, GA, Lafayette, LA, or Raleigh, NC.

The Mission:

The Systems Administrator will maintain and support IT infrastructure and systems including, but not limited to cloud services, routers, switches, access points, servers, and workstations. The position will take on IT projects in a solo or collaborative manner. The administrator will also provide friendly, responsive, and effective technology customer service experience for internal employees as needed.

You will collaborate with other seasoned IT professionals within RES as you work in a small, but mighty - geographically distributed technology team. We’re looking for a teammate who will bring reliability, skill, confidence, and experience, but will also want to collaborate, absorb, learn, and grow.


Responsibilities

What your day-to-day might look like?

50% of your time will be allocated to systems administration tasks, including: patch management, firmware and driver updates for servers and network infrastructure, provisioning and deprovisioning accounts, managing virtual infrastructure and server upgrades.

40% of your time will be handling tickets that can range from preparing systems for new employees, troubleshooting hardware and software issues, and guiding users through ‘how to’ questions.

10% of your time will be dedicated to improvement by ensuring that IT systems are documented properly, equipment is organized, and refining policies and procedures.
